§ 120 — Who may be discharged
§ 120. Who may be discharged. A person, imprisoned by virtue of an\nexecution to collect a sum of money, issued in a civil action or special\nproceeding, may be discharged from the imprisonment, as prescribed in\nthis article. A person who has been admitted to the jail liberties, is\ndeemed to be imprisoned, within the meaning of this article.\n
